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06982254 949 65359953460 4275534419
80849622 92882558 37630
80849622 92882558 37630
92 5777527684 38
All about undefined
Interested in learning more?
80849622 92882558 37630
92 5777527684 38
See more
5355652829 5220887
3671452414 476747 1901
See more
357614797 80 1023906311
272348931 225 981 5989193 34
See more